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Nethertown to Dumbarton Central start from as little as £11.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Nethertown to Dumbarton Central are available for £71.80 one way, or £87.20 return

Everything you need to know about Nethertown Station

Welcome to Nethertown Train Station

Nethertown Station is a quaint and quiet stop situated in the charming countryside of Cumbria, England. Known for its picturesque views and tranquility, it perfectly captures the essence of rural travel. While the station itself is basic with minimal amenities, it offers the vital function of connecting communities to larger transport networks.

Facilities and Amenities

Nethertown Station is designed with simplicity in mind, yet caters to important needs. It's important to note that there is no ticket office or ticket machine available, making it essential to purchase tickets beforehand or online. The station is equipped with an induction loop for hearing-impaired passengers. While there is no waiting room, seating is available to ensure a degree of comfort while awaiting your train. For passengers needing assistance, help can be provided by the conductor, and a ramp for train access is available.

Accessibility and Support

Accessibility is a key consideration, though Nethertown is categorized as a Category C station, which indicates limitations for those with impaired mobility due to its steep access road. There are no accessible ticket machines or toilets, but passengers can take advantage of boarding ramps. Although the station is not staffed, support is available through a 24-hour helpline, with conductors offering boarding assistance when trains arrive. For comprehensive travel assistance, passengers can book in advance using the Passenger Assist service.

Onward Travel Options

For those looking to continue their journey beyond the station, several options are available. While there is no direct bicycle hire at the station, biking remains a popular and convenient choice for first-mile and last-mile travel. For bus services, you can call Busline at 0871 200 2233 for schedules and routes. For taxi services, Northern Railway offers options which can be explored more on their website. A rail replacement service is accessible about half a mile away from the station, usually covered by taxis, offering seamless onward travel.

Facilities at Dumbarton Central

When you step into Dumbarton Central, you are greeted with a variety of facilities designed to make your journey smooth and comfortable. Tickets are easily accessible with machines available for purchase and collection. If you need assistance, friendly staff are present from early morning at 6:00 AM, with services continuing until midnight. You can rely on unbroken support throughout the week. While there is a ticket office, the embracing of modern technology means that you can collect tickets bought online directly from the machine on-site.

Accessibility, while somewhat limited, is a priority. Step-free access is available, though ramps can be steep. There's a cautionary note for travelers to mind the gap, particularly on platforms 1 and 3. Induction loops are available for those with hearing impairments, helping ensure everyone can travel with ease. Despite the absence of refreshment and retail facilities, the station provides basic amenities such as seating areas and pay phones.

Transport Links for Further Journeys

Conveniently connected with transport options, Dumbarton Central is not just about trains. When disruption occurs, rail replacement buses use the pickup spot on Bankend Road. Planning your onward journey is straightforward with various services available in the immediate area. While taxis aren’t directly stationed there, they are readily accessible through helpful online resources such as www.traintaxi.co.uk.

Bus travelers can use the station as a stepping stone for further exploration. Resources like Travel Line Scotland provide details on routes, assisting passengers in planning the rest of their travels with ease.
